Chloe was introduced as the sister of Gemma Harris, a dead teenager whose heart was given to Sarah Sugden (Katie Hill) in a transplant.
[18] Chloe is characterised as a sweet and genuine person who is secretly struggling with feelings of sadness, anger, and frustration.
[19] This is initially explained through her grief for her dead sister, but later into her tenure, it is revealed that she has a controlling father who is in prison.

[27] It was later confirmed that Gavin would act as a villain on the soap and would be a business partner of Al Chapman (Michael Wildman).
[28] When asked about his character's backstory, Richards said that Gavin grew up on a council estate in poverty but began a loan shark business through charging high interest rates.
He said that Gavin has a number of customers who cannot lend money from a bank and hinted that people who do not pay him back end up in hospital.
